The heavy bread van blasted dynamic music, and the driver, wearing a circus mask, swayed his body to the rhythm.

Sirens wailed behind them, but obviously, they could not catch up; the distance was growing ever wider.

Soon, they had completely shaken off the police sirens.

The driver, excited, swung the steering wheel and turned into a dark alley.

Then he stomped on the brakes, coming to a stop in the alley.

He stuck his head out the window, looking around.

"Damn it, where’s the contact person?"

"Right here."

A hoarse voice came from behind him, followed by the cold metal pressing against the back of his head.

Bang—

Bright red blood spattered on the old steering wheel and clear windshield.

The man with the chubby baby mask reached out, opened the car door, kicked the driver out, and started the vehicle.

He glanced behind him where several bodies lay helter-skelter in the van.

The smiling clown mask from the circus fell into a pool of blood.

The man withdrew his gaze, picked up the towel that had fallen under the windshield, and wiped clean the blood on the glass, the main control screen, and the steering wheel before pulling the door shut.

His foot rested on the gas pedal, ready to start the vehicle.

Just then, a silvery-gray light descended from the sky, hovering in front of his van.

It was a humanoid mecha about two meters tall, with silvery-gray and dark brown as its primary colors.

The mecha floated in the air, looked down at the masked man, then switched off its jet engine and landed squarely in front of the van.

He waved his hand, signaling the masked man to get out of the vehicle.

The masked man gave the mecha a look, pulled the gear to the max, and in an instant, floored the accelerator.

The van’s electric motor roared to life, and the vehicle suddenly slammed into the humanoid mecha.

Humanoid machines tend to be very unstable, often falling at a single hit, and for safety, they usually dodge.

However, the mecha opposite did not evade but squatted down and swiftly extended its hand.

The protruding front of the bread van crashed into the mecha’s squatting lower body.

Cacophonous sounds of collision, bending steel bones, and tearing metal casings rose in this split second like a thunderous symphony.

Twisted electric arcs lit up the dark alley, enabling the man in the driver’s seat to get a clear view of the mecha.

With its arms open wide, the mecha was silver and black, spreading a majestic and terrifying pressure, like a demon that had descended to earth.

Bang—

The silver-gray iron fist smashed the van’s window, reached in to grab the masked man by the collar, and with a strong pull, began to yank the masked man out of the vehicle.

In that instant, the masked man fiercely grabbed onto the van’s A-pillar, exerted strength to one side, and tore off half of his own collar, somersaulting out through the broken windshield.

The mecha, in a smooth transition, clenched its five fingers, transforming claw to fist, and punched towards the masked man flying through the air.

With no other choice, the masked man forcefully took the hit, slammed against the wall beside him, crashed through it, and rolled inside.

All of these events transpired in the blink of an eye.

He Ao slightly furrowed his brow and retreated swiftly; this masked man did not have the distinct lip wound that the one on the talk show had.

The out-of-control bread van raced forward and crashed into another wall.

In the midst of this violent collision, He Ao gathered his thoughts and turned his attention to the wall which the masked man had punched a big hole through.

It seemed that the space behind the wall had been abandoned, looking deep and shrouded in darkness, void of any human shadow.

The small grass growing in the crevices of the road swung gently.

He Ao watched the dark hall intently.

His infrared night-vision device revealed the hall’s interior to him, and he lightly lifted his leg, suddenly shifting to the side.

A massive fist violently burst through the cracked wall, crossing where he had just stood and shattering the wall behind him.

He Ao looked at the small giant before him, his body bulging with muscles.

He felt a sense of déjà vu in this scene.

He had once seen this same appearance on another person.

Mu Xiu.

Mu Xiu was also a Priest of the God of Chaos, and his Talent Sequence should be the D-rank "Thug".

The enormous giant, now unmasked, had his appearance distorted by the muscles piled up on his cheeks. He swung his fist, coming at He Ao with a punch.

He Ao vaguely remembered the horror and the pressure he felt the last time he faced such a massive giant.

In the end, he could only rely on external forces and talent to achieve mutual destruction with his opponent.

Yet humans always grow.

Super Memory, activate!

While the artificial intelligence Eve was still struggling to analyze the brute giant’s skills and physical condition, He Ao had already simulated the opponent’s trajectory.

In an instant, he pushed the power system of the mecha to the maximum that the energy source could bear.

Then he dashed aside, avoiding the incoming punch, and with his fingers together, he fired a micro-laser cannon at the opponent’s left shoulder, striking the black and red flesh.

A puff of smoke rose, and a wound was burned into the giant’s body, but his actions were not impacted in the slightest.

The giant before him was even stronger than Mu Xiu back then.

He Ao once again dodged the giant’s strike.

The massive fist smashed into the ground, fracturing it with countless cracks.

The alley was secluded, empty of people, but the ground was made of quite thick cement and stones.

He Ao hovered in the air, retreating by tens of meters.

The Adam model 1 mecha was made with lightness in mind, and as such, made considerable sacrifices in strength.

Although it utilized high-strength new materials and adopted multiple force-dissipation structures designed by Vian, it couldn’t quite compare to the thickness of armor plating that large mechas could accumulate.

This meant the mecha itself couldn’t withstand overly powerful attacks.

High offensive power, high agility, but fragile.

He Ao flashed past the giant’s multiple attacks, continually increasing the distance between them.

Hovering in the air, he employed a kite-flying tactic, gradually adding wounds to the giant’s body.

It seemed the giant realized this strategy would be futile, so he stepped back twice and his already enormous frame swelled even further.

His visage grew even more ferocious at the same time.

"Ahhhh!!!"

He spread his arms wide, letting out a roar that impacted He Ao’s ears, momentarily disturbing his thoughts.

Immediately after, the giant stomped on the ground, launching himself like a cannonball. His huge palms extended fiercely, reaching for He Ao, intending to crush him.

He Ao watched the giant, who pounced at him with a speed he could barely dodge, and stacked his hands together.

Mental Disturbance!

The onrushing giant was momentarily confused and lost his ability to think.

Simultaneously, the last spare battery mounted on He Ao’s left shoulder vibrated slightly. A small port opened on the armor of his left shoulder, linking the battery into the mecha’s power system.

In an instant, the immense energy from both batteries converged within the mecha.

A red warning window appeared in He Ao’s vision.

This indicated that the immense energy input was exceeding the limits that the mecha could bear.

101%...103%...105%...

Eventually, the readout of power output on the monitor stabilized at 110% of the safe power output.

Scorching flames gathered in He Ao’s palms, their shining brilliance illuminating all shadows in a flash.

The surging heat waves caused the air to undulate as if it were water.

As if the magnificent Heaven itself had descended upon the earth.
